There are 5 ways to get from St Croix to Stuttgart by plane or train
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ly to Frankfurt, train
best- Fly from Christiansted (STX) to Frankfurt (FRA)STX - FRA
- Take the train from Frankfurt to Hauptbahnhof
16h 17m€310–1,108Fly to Stuttgart Airport
- Fly from Christiansted (STX) to Stuttgart Airport (STR)STX - STR
19h 53m€362–1,253Fly to Strasbourg International Airport, train
- Fly from Christiansted (STX) to Strasbourg International Airport (SXB)STX - SXB
- Take the train from Strasbourg Bahnhof to Hauptbahnhof
17h 22m€400–1,881Fly to Zurich Airport, train
- Fly from Christiansted (STX) to Zurich Airport (ZRH)STX - ZRH
- Take the train from Zürich Flughafen to Schaffhausen
- Take the train from Schaffhausen to Hauptbahnhof
18h 52m€332–1,021Fly to Basel, train
- Fly from Christiansted (STX) to Basel (BSL)STX - BSL
- Take the train from Basel SBB to Karlsruhe Hauptbahnhof
- Take the train from Karlsruhe Hbf to Stuttgart Hbf
18h 20m€350–1,604
Christiansted (STX) to Frankfurt (FRA) flights
Questions & Answers
The cheapest way to get from St Croix to Stuttgart is to fly and train which costs €310 - €1200 and takes 16h 17m.
The fastest way to get from St Croix to Stuttgart is to fly and train which takes 16h 17m and costs €310 - €1200.
The distance between St Croix and Stuttgart is 7515 km.
It takes approximately 16h 17m to get from St Croix to Stuttgart, including transfers.
Stuttgart is 5h ahead of St Croix. It is currently 2:14 PM in St Croix and 7:14 PM in Stuttgart.
There are 1474+ hotels available in Stuttgart.
What companies run services between St Croix, United States Virgin Islands and Stuttgart, Germany?
American Airlines, British Airways, and Eurowings fly from Christiansted (STX) to Stuttgart Airport (STR) twice a week.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Website
- iberia.com
Flights from Christiansted to Frankfurt via San Juan, Madrid
- Ave. Duration
- 17h 30m
- When
- Every day
- Estimated price
- €280–1,400
Flights from Christiansted to Frankfurt via Charlotte Amalie, San Juan, Madrid
- Ave. Duration
- 19h 13m
- When
- Monday, Friday, and Sunday
- Estimated price
- €280–1,400
Flights from Christiansted to Strasbourg International Airport via San Juan, Madrid
- Ave. Duration
- 16h 50m
- When
- Tuesday, Wednesday, and Sunday
- Estimated price
- €370–1,800
Flights from Christiansted to Strasbourg International Airport via Charlotte Amalie, San Juan, Madrid
- Ave. Duration
- 19h 27m
- When
- Tuesday, Wednesday, and Sunday
- Estimated price
- €370–1,900
Flights from Christiansted to Zurich Airport via San Juan, Madrid
- Ave. Duration
- 15h 2m
- When
- Every day
- Estimated price
- €290–1,500
- Website
- aa.com
Flights from Christiansted to Frankfurt via Charlotte, London Heathrow
- Ave. Duration
- 19h 59m
- When
- Saturday
- Estimated price
- €290–1,100
Flights from Christiansted to Frankfurt via San Juan, Madrid
- Ave. Duration
- 17h 30m
- When
- Every day
- Estimated price
- €280–1,400
Flights from Christiansted to Frankfurt via Charlotte Amalie, San Juan, Madrid
- Ave. Duration
- 19h 13m
- When
- Monday, Friday, and Sunday
- Estimated price
- €280–1,400
Flights from Christiansted to Stuttgart Airport via Charlotte, London Heathrow
- Ave. Duration
- 21h 14m
- When
- Saturday
- Estimated price
- €350–1,300
Flights from Christiansted to Zurich Airport via San Juan, Madrid
- Ave. Duration
- 15h 2m
- When
- Every day
- Estimated price
- €290–1,500
- Website
- easyjet.com
Flights from Christiansted to Basel via San Juan, Madrid
- Ave. Duration
- 17h 30m
- When
- Tuesday and Friday
- Estimated price
- €310–1,600
Flights from Christiansted to Basel via Charlotte Amalie, San Juan, Madrid
- Ave. Duration
- 19h 41m
- When
- Tuesday and Friday
- Estimated price
- €310–1,600
Flights from Christiansted to Basel via San Juan, Madrid, Bilbao
- Ave. Duration
- 19h 58m
- When
- Thursday and Sunday
- Estimated price
- €310–1,600
- Website
- airfrance.com
Flights from Christiansted to Zurich Airport via Miami, Paris Charles de Gaulle
- Ave. Duration
- 17h 30m
- When
- Monday, Wednesday, Friday, Saturday, and Sunday
- Estimated price
- €300–1,100
- Website
- eurowings.com
Flights from Christiansted to Stuttgart Airport via Charlotte, London Heathrow
- Ave. Duration
- 19h 4m
- When
- Saturday
- Estimated price
- €350–1,300
- Website
- swiss.com
Flights from Christiansted to Zurich Airport via Miami
- Ave. Duration
- 13h 48m
- When
- Every day
- Estimated price
- €280–950
- Phone
- +49 30 311 682904
- Website
- bahn.de
Train from Frankfurt to Hauptbahnhof
- Ave. Duration
- 1h 14m
- Frequency
- Hourly
- Estimated price
- €20–70
- Website
- https://int.bahn.de/en
Train from Strasbourg Bahnhof to Hauptbahnhof
- Ave. Duration
- 1h 29m
- Frequency
- 3 times a day
- Estimated price
- €25–70
- Website
- https://int.bahn.de/en
Train from Schaffhausen to Hauptbahnhof
- Ave. Duration
- 2h 27m
- Frequency
- Hourly
- Estimated price
- €20–45
- Website
- https://int.bahn.de/en
Train from Basel SBB to Karlsruhe Hauptbahnhof
- Ave. Duration
- 1h 45m
- Frequency
- Hourly
- Estimated price
- €28–55
- Website
- https://int.bahn.de/en
Train from Karlsruhe Hbf to Stuttgart Hbf
- Ave. Duration
- 58 min
- Frequency
- Every 4 hours
- Estimated price
- €18–27
- Website
- https://int.bahn.de/en
- Phone
- +31 30 751 5155
- Website
- ns.nl
Train from Frankfurt to Hauptbahnhof
- Ave. Duration
- 1h 12m
- Frequency
- Twice daily
- Estimated price
- €28–95
- Website
- https://www.ns.nl/en
- 2nd Class
- €28–45
- 1st Class
- €55–95
- Phone
- +33 1 84 94 36 35
- Website
- sncf-connect.com
Train from Strasbourg Bahnhof to Hauptbahnhof
- Ave. Duration
- 1h 20m
- Frequency
- 3 times a day
- Estimated price
- €30–75
- Website
- https://www.sncf-connect.com/en-en
Train from Karlsruhe Hbf to Stuttgart Hbf
- Ave. Duration
- 37 min
- Frequency
- 3 times a day
- Estimated price
- €7–30
- Website
- https://www.sncf-connect.com/en-en
- Phone
- +41 848 446 688
- Website
- sbb.ch
Train from Zürich Flughafen to Schaffhausen
- Ave. Duration
- 49 min
- Frequency
- Hourly
- Estimated price
- €24–28
- Website
- https://www.sbb.ch/en
- Phone
- +49 711 400 534 44
- service@gabw-bahn.de
- Website
- go-ahead-bw.de
Train from Karlsruhe Hbf to Stuttgart Hbf
- Ave. Duration
- 55 min
- Frequency
- Hourly
- Estimated price
- €14–27
- Schedules at
- go-ahead-bw.de
- 2nd Class Ticket
- €14–18
- 1st Class Ticket
- €18–27
- Phone
- +49 7821 9960770
- info@sweg.de
- Website
- sweg.de
Train from Karlsruhe Hbf to Stuttgart Hbf
- Ave. Duration
- 1h 36m
- Frequency
- 5 times a week
- Schedules at
- sweg.de
Want to know more about travelling around Germany
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
5 delightfully under-the-radar French towns you need to visit
Read the travel guide
Train travel in France: A guide to SNCF
Read the travel guide
























